On the whole, Episode 17 was pretty good. It started to refocus the story a bit after the wild twists and turns of the past few episodes.

This episode was a good one for Shouma and Himari, as both came off well here, and I think that was important for both of them. Kanba's attitude towards his brother seemed excessively harsh to me in this episode, but I suppose it's in-character.

Some nice scenes, some sharp dialogue, Himari and Ringo acting moe was nice (for now at least), and a well-executed cliffhanger.

It wasn't anything fantastic to me, but it was good and solid.

8/10 for this episode.

In the first part Kanba was just being protective of Shouma. Shouma was worried about where Kanba got the money and Kanba didn't want him to worry. He wanted to protect his innocence basically (and what the anime doesn't make clear is deep down Shouma realizes this and is worried about what Kanba got himself into and how he can be of no help).

In the other parts I think it was just good natured teasing. And of course Kanba would take charge of the Himari search, that is just his nature.
